Meanwhile, one\u00a0question stays with me\u2026.. <\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\" \/><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">Last night was the final concert. It\u2019s truly baptism by fire- each student conducts a movement of something, but the concert is not rehearsed (although it uses the repertoire we\u2019ve been working on all week). The orchestra and soloists may doing things for the first time, and the conductor might be doing something they\u2019ve never done before.<\/span><\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\" \/><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">By and large, everyone did very well, and the soloists were splendid. I think I have the world&#8217;s best living Azucena on my hands right now. However, there were a few scary moments- hopefully those who went through them will look at this as a low-key chance to find out what their weaknesses are right now rather than to learn them in a concert that really matters. <\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\" \/><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">My lingering question is this- In the concert I was struck that almost everyone\u2019s conducting at the end of the week looked much the same as at the beginning of the week (with a few huge and interesting exceptions), although generally more specific and refined, and the level of the performances was very high. Even in some instances were there things I really wanted to encourage the student to change visually, some still looked the same in the end. Everyone still looked like themselves. <\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\" \/><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">Does this mean we did a good job teaching them or a bad job?<\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">Hmmm\u2026.<\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\"><span style=\"font-size: 10pt; font-family: Arial\">My first reaction was to think that somehow the message\u00a0didn&#8217;t get through to some\u00a0people, but maybe if a young conductor can be\u00a0bombarded with information, ideas and feedback and go onstage and maintain a sense of their own musical personality and cope with an unrehearsed concert at the end of the week, we&#8217;ve done something right? It&#8217;ll be interesting to see what stays with them over the next six months, or two years, but it&#8217;s ultimately not my business what any of them do from here.
